Dreame X50 Ultra vs Ecovacs X9 Pro Omni: Premium Robot Vacuums Face Off
This page contains affiliate links. We may earn a commission at no extra cost to you. Learn more.
Quick Verdict
The Dreame X50 Ultra offers higher suction (20,000Pa vs 16,600Pa) and ProLeap legs that physically climb over obstacles, while the Ecovacs X9 Pro Omni has the best mopping system in any robot vacuum with its OZMO Roller. Choose Dreame for versatile whole-home cleaning with obstacle traversal, or Ecovacs for hard-floor-focused homes where mopping matters most.
Specs Comparison
| Feature | Dreame X50 Ultra | Ecovacs Deebot X9 Pro Omni |
|---|---|---|
| Price | $899-1,299 | $1,299-1,499 |
| Suction Power | 20,000Pa | 16,600Pa |
| Navigation | Retractable LiDAR (VersaLift) + Dual Laser + 3D Structured Light | dToF LiDAR + RGBD Sensor + TruEdge 3D Detection |
| Mop Type | Dual spinning pads with MopExtend, 80C hot water mopping onboard | OZMO Roller (220 RPM, 3700Pa pressure, instant self-wash) |
| Dock Features | Auto-empty, 80C hot water mop wash, UV sterilization, hot-air dry, auto water refill | Auto-empty (150 days), hot water wash, heat dry, auto water refill, self-cleaning roller |
| Battery Life | 220 min | 140 min |
| Noise Level | 59 dB | 60 dB |
| Height | 3.5" | 3.86" |
| Weight | 10 lbs | 11.7 lbs |
| Special Feature | ProLeap retractable legs climb obstacles up to 2.36in; VersaLift LiDAR retracts to 3.5in | OZMO Roller instant self-wash mop (highest mopping score ever recorded) |
Cleaning Performance
The Dreame X50 Ultra holds the suction advantage at 20,000Pa versus the Ecovacs X9 Pro Omni’s 16,600Pa. That 20% difference translates to better carpet cleaning — the X50 Ultra extracts more embedded dirt and fine dust from medium and high-pile carpet. Its DuoBrush anti-tangle system handles hair up to 11.8 inches without wrapping, which is a real-world improvement for pet owners and long-haired households.
The X9 Pro Omni compensates with its BLAST suction system delivering 16.3 L/s of airflow, which is respectable for hard floor debris. Its ZeroTangle 3.0 brush also handles hair well, though not quite as effectively as Dreame’s design in tangle-prevention tests.
On hard floors, both perform well for daily debris. The X50 Ultra picks up slightly more fine dust thanks to higher suction, but the practical difference on smooth surfaces is minimal. The real separation happens on carpet and at edges — areas where raw suction and brush design matter more.
Winner: Dreame X50 Ultra — 20,000Pa suction and superior DuoBrush deliver better vacuuming across all floor types.
Mopping Technology
The OZMO Roller is the Ecovacs X9 Pro Omni’s flagship feature, and for good reason. This roller-based system applies 3,700Pa of downward mopping pressure at 220 RPM while continuously self-washing — dirty water is squeegeed off and replaced with clean water in real time. The result: dried coffee stains, sticky juice spills, and ground-in kitchen messes that pad-based moppers leave behind.
The Dreame X50 Ultra uses dual spinning mop pads with MopExtend for edge coverage and 80°C on-robot hot water mopping. The hot water helps with fresh stains and daily grime, and the spinning pads are adequate for maintenance mopping. But against truly dried-on messes, the X50 Ultra can’t match the OZMO Roller’s mechanical scrubbing force.
One area where the X50 Ultra competes: edge mopping. The MopExtend system pushes the mop pad closer to walls than the X9 Pro Omni’s roller can reach. If wall-edge cleanliness matters to you, the Dreame has a subtle advantage.
Winner: Ecovacs X9 Pro Omni — The OZMO Roller is the best mopping technology in any current robot vacuum.
Navigation & Mobility
This is where the Dreame X50 Ultra’s ProLeap technology creates a genuine differentiation. The retractable legs physically lift the robot over door thresholds, carpet transitions, and floor-level obstacles up to 6cm (2.36 inches). In multi-room homes with different flooring heights, this means the X50 Ultra can clean rooms that other robots get stuck entering or avoid entirely.
The X50 Ultra’s VersaLift retractable LiDAR drops its profile to just 3.5 inches, letting it clean under beds and sofas that block taller robots. Combined with ProLeap, this makes it one of the most mobile robot vacuums available.
The X9 Pro Omni uses TrueDetect 3D obstacle avoidance and AI navigation. It maps well and avoids obstacles competently, but it cannot physically traverse obstacles — it goes around them or stops. Standard threshold crossing capability is around 2cm, which is below the X50 Ultra’s 6cm capability.
For obstacle avoidance (recognizing and avoiding things on the floor), both are strong. For physical mobility and getting into difficult spaces, the Dreame is in a different category.
Winner: Dreame X50 Ultra — ProLeap legs and VersaLift LiDAR make it the most mobile premium robot vacuum.
Dock & Maintenance
The Dreame X50 Ultra’s dock offers hot water mop washing, UV sterilization, hot-air drying, auto-emptying, and automatic water refilling. The UV sterilization is a unique feature in this comparison — it helps reduce bacteria on the mop pads between cleaning sessions.
The Ecovacs X9 Pro Omni’s Hands-Free Omni Station provides auto-emptying, mop washing, 145°F hot-air drying, and auto water refilling. The OZMO Roller’s design means the mop cleaning process is inherently different — the roller gets washed and dried while spinning, which ensures more even cleaning and drying than flat pads soaking in a tray.
Both docks keep maintenance to a minimum. You’ll refill water tanks and empty dust bags every few weeks. The X50 Ultra’s dock is slightly more feature-rich with UV sterilization, but the X9 Pro Omni’s roller-drying approach is arguably more hygienic in practice.
Neither dock is compact — both require a dedicated floor space of about 18x15 inches.
Winner: Tie — Both are comprehensive. Dreame adds UV sterilization; Ecovacs’ roller design is inherently cleaner.
Value & Price
The Dreame X50 Ultra has a $1,699 MSRP but commonly sells for $899-999. The Ecovacs X9 Pro Omni launched at $1,499 and fluctuates between $699 on deep sale and $1,099-1,299 at regular retail.
When both are at their common sale prices (~$900-1,000), the X50 Ultra is the better overall package: stronger suction, ProLeap mobility, longer battery life, and quieter operation. The Ecovacs only becomes the better buy when it drops below $800, where its OZMO Roller mopping technology delivers outstanding value.
For most households with mixed flooring, the X50 Ultra is the more versatile choice. For hard-floor-dominant homes where mopping is the primary concern, watch for X9 Pro Omni sales.
Winner: Dreame X50 Ultra — More versatile at comparable pricing, with better suction and mobility.
Pros & Cons
Dreame X50 Ultra
- Retractable legs traverse door tracks and thresholds other robots cannot cross
- VersaLift retracts LiDAR to 3.5in for cleaning under low furniture
- One of the best debris pickup scores ever recorded
- 220-minute battery life is among the longest in class
- 80C on-robot hot water mopping with UV sterilization dock
- Poor edge and corner cleaning leaves noticeable debris strips
- Early firmware had stability issues (mostly patched now)
- Only compelling at sale prices, not full $1,699 launch MSRP
Ecovacs Deebot X9 Pro Omni
- Highest mopping score ever recorded at Vacuum Wars (4.95/5)
- Best Overall robot vacuum of Mid-2025 across multiple categories
- Highest sealed suction measured (2.76 kPa) among 2025 flagships
- 93% pet hair pickup rate - top tier for pet households
- Matter-compatible for Apple Home, Google Home, and Alexa
- Real-world battery life (115-158 min) is shorter than advertised 200 min
- Struggles with thin unsecured rugs that lack rubber backing
- Dock drying cycle is loud at ~72 dB
Which Should You Buy?
Get Dreame X50 Ultra if…
- Retractable legs traverse door tracks and thresholds other robots cannot cross
- VersaLift retracts LiDAR to 3.5in for cleaning under low furniture
- One of the best debris pickup scores ever recorded
Get Ecovacs Deebot X9 Pro Omni if…
- Highest mopping score ever recorded at Vacuum Wars (4.95/5)
- Best Overall robot vacuum of Mid-2025 across multiple categories
- Highest sealed suction measured (2.76 kPa) among 2025 flagships
Frequently Asked Questions
Can the Dreame X50 Ultra actually climb over obstacles?
Yes. The X50 Ultra's ProLeap retractable legs extend to lift the robot over door thresholds, carpet transitions, and floor obstacles up to 6cm (2.36 inches) high, with single-step capability up to 4.2cm. This is a genuine mechanical advantage — it physically steps over obstacles rather than just avoiding them.
Is the Ecovacs X9 Pro Omni's OZMO Roller better than spinning mop pads?
For mopping performance, yes. The OZMO Roller delivers 3,700Pa of mopping pressure and continuously self-washes during operation, meaning it always mops with clean water. It outperforms spinning pads on dried stains and sticky residue. However, spinning pads like the X50 Ultra's are lighter and more maneuverable.
Which robot is better for a home with both carpet and hard floors?
The Dreame X50 Ultra is better for mixed flooring. Its 20,000Pa suction handles carpet better than the X9 Pro Omni's 16,600Pa, and its ProLeap legs navigate transitions between surfaces smoothly. The X9 Pro Omni excels on hard floors but its mopping advantage matters less on carpet.
How do they compare on noise?
The Dreame X50 Ultra is notably quieter at 59dB compared to the X9 Pro Omni's standard operating noise. Both increase noise levels in max suction modes, but the X50 Ultra maintains a quieter baseline throughout cleaning cycles.